Semtrrer RE: Central okla$gn*r" -)t"_ ld.rnicipal CounseLor I::liil'i?,i;zww"{ cril d"t' tlnder the terms of the Trust Indenture creating the CentraL Oklahoma Transportation and Parking Authority dated February l, L966, the follorving provisions are pertinenE to the kind and quality of conErol of the City Council over the activities of the Authority: A. The Council must approve any indebtedness incurred in excess of $1001000 in any one year, both as to purpose and amounE. B. The Tnrstees of the Authority Eray agree to seek CounciJ- approval of any or all actions raken by the Authority. c. The Mayor, City lhnager, and Finance Director are auto- uatically trusEees of Ehe Authority by virEue of their office. There are a Eotal of eight trustees and any action taken reusE be pursuanE to a vote of aE least five trustees. The other five trustees are appointed by the Council upon nominaEion of the l,layor for a Eern of five years. These five can be renoved only for cause by the District Court of Oklahona County" D. Compensation for trusEees, if sDyr nrust be approved by 314 vote of the membership or Ehe Council, There is no cbmpensati.on for the three trustees rsho are public officers. E a T t rnust file a er1 financia r ort and surunar o .*!he- gu-a-rqer tivities wit the I'fa or il, There is also an'annua au d t and annual operating and capital budget to be filed. tr'. The City has power to conduct a cornplete audit of the funds, accounEs and fiscal affairs of the Authority at any tfuae. l,layor and Councll 'Page Ttlo January 9, 1970 Your attention is further directed to: 8c Article VII which provides, anong other things, that the Trrrstees shall have and exercise exclusive managenent and control of che properEies of the Trrrst EsEate for the use and benefic of the beneficiary; b.
